face frame mounting plate from Salice America is a die-cast steel hinge mounting plate designed for overlay applications where consistent alignment is important. The 0mm thickness keeps the door position predictable on face frame cabinets, which supports planning overlay reveals across a run. Nickel plating on the plate resists corrosion, so hinge adjustment remains usable in normal shop and jobsite conditions over time. This plate belongs to the Salice hinge mounting plates family, which keeps hardware choices consistent across a project. The mounting plate works with overlay applications covered by the 0 mm to 4 mm thickness range in the product family, so it can be matched to other overlays in the same line. The Salice BAM3R09 manufacturer part number identifies this specific large overlay, face frame, screw-on version when ordering or reordering for repeat jobs.
This screw-on face frame mounting plate is drilled for screw fastening, so the installer can secure it directly to the face frame without separate clip systems. The 0mm height plate places the hinge at a consistent reference plane, which simplifies layout when repeating the same overlay across multiple openings. Two cam plates are built into the mounting plate, so both depth and height can be adjusted with the cams after the screws are set. With cam depth adjustment from 0.5 mm to plus 2.8 mm and cam height adjustment of plus or minus 2 mm, hinge alignment can be tuned at the plate instead of repositioning the frame holes.
